Branch And Bound Algorithm Ppt, 0/1 Knapsack Problem . Branch and bound is an algorithm that uses a state space tree to solve optimization problems like the knapsack problem and traveling salesman A generic branch and bound algorithm (min. ppt - Free download as Powerpoint Presentation (. problem) Get upper bound U (solving relaxed LP) Select an active subproblem Pi If subproblem infeasible, delete it, otherwise, compute optimum for this Branch-and-Bound: Provides an overview of the branch-and-bound algorithm, with emphasis on systematic solution search techniques. It explains that backtracking performs a depth A. Example Problems and A. problem) Get upper bound U (solving relaxed LP) Select an active subproblem Pi If subproblem infeasible, delete it, otherwise, compute optimum for this Introduction Branch and bound is a systematic method for Branch and Bound (B&B) is an algorithm used for solving optimization problems, particularly in combinatorial and integer programming, by exploring tree For example, to solve the Traveling Salesman Problem by Branch-and-Bound, we can start by applying the Nearest Neighbor algorithm to find a first incumbent. Difference Branch and Bound Algorithm:. Branch and Bound. ) Complete IP-model: Integer programming solution techniques Heuristic vs. Output of Learn about branch and bound methods for state space search, including strategies like BFS and D-Search with FIFO and LIFO lists. The conquering (fathoming) is done partially by (i) giving a bound for the best The document outlines the course structure for 'Design and Analysis of Algorithms' at SRI Ramakrishna Engineering College, detailing modules on algorithm basics, greedy algorithms, dynamic Presentation Transcript Branch and Bound Algorithm for Solving Integer Linear Programming Introduction • Branch and Bound is a general Branch-and-bound. ppt), PDF File (. Discover daa_unit-IV-2-Chapter-BRANCH&BOUND - Free download as Powerpoint Presentation (. Branch and Bound ( unit-IV ) Branch And Bound is applicable for only optimization problems. explicit approach: trade-off between The document provides an example problem with 5 cities, calculates possible routes and costs, and illustrates the branch and bound algorithm to solve TSP The document discusses backtracking and branch and bound algorithms for solving subset and permutation problems. C. If two nodes have the same lower bounds, expand the node with the lower upper bound. Input of the problem:. A. Scheduling Problem. ) Restriction: all jobs must be completed once: IP example (cont. explicit approach: trade-off between By the best-first search scheme That is, by expanding the node with the best lower bound. B. DAA-Branch-and-bound. txt) or view presentation slides online. A number of resources. It Backtracking and branch and bound are algorithms for solving problems systematically by trying options in an orderly manner. An enhancement of backtracking Similarity A state space tree is used to solve a problem . pdf), Text File (. 3) IP example (cont. Output of the Title: Branch and Bound Algorithm for Solving Integer Linear Programming 1 Branch and Bound Algorithm for Solving Integer Linear Programming 2 Introduction Branch and Bound is a general Branch and Bound Algorithm Example:. The document Branch and Bound (unit-IV) ⮚ Branch And Bound is applicable for only optimization problems. Branch and bound uses backtracking with different tree generation order and augmented bounding function to prune the tree further for finding an optimal solution The branch-and-bound method is used to solve optimization problems by systematically enumerating all possible solutions through a state space tree. A number of tasks. ⮚ Branch and Bound also uses bounding function similar to A generic branch and bound algorithm (min. Branch and Bound also uses bounding function similar to backtracking. 1. Backtracking uses depth The dividing (branching) is done by partitioning the entire set of feasible solutions into smaller and smaller subsets. jdh78, qqz0cy, ces6, qjog, oyjk, wxufh, wemkpi, uwaih, aqcg, v2d4v,